Dedup runbook — Ledgerpine customer records. Merge candidates surface nightly in the `dup-review` queue. Confirm matching birthdate and postal fields before merging; never auto-merge flagged accounts. Rollback window is 72 hours. Account-recovery escalations route through the identity vault, which stays sealed between incidents. To unseal it during a merge rollback, enter the recovery passphrase shown directly below.

strongbox words: kelion-ralvan-casix-aldeth-gorius-kelath-isteth-tamwyn-novok-queniel-druok-quenok-wenael

Subject: DR Drill — Chiprelay Timing Readers

Welcome aboard. This Thursday we simulate a full failure of the marathon timing-chip reader fleet at the Harlowe course. You'll practice restoring the Chiprelay gateway from cold backup, re-pairing each mat reader, and replaying buffered split times. To decrypt the backup bundle during the drill, use the recovery passphrase below:

strongbox words: rusael-wenmir-quenir-ralvan-novix-holath-belax

## Changed defaults

Heads up: the Ledgerline tax-rate lookup cache now defaults to a 15-minute TTL instead of 24 hours. Turns out rates in the Veldt County sandbox were going stale mid-demo, which was embarrassing. Eviction is now LRU rather than FIFO, and the cache warms on boot. If you're reviewing, check that nothing hardcodes the old TTL. The new defaults land as follows.

deployment values, bajop-taweg:
holwyn:
  log_level: debug
  metrics_host: metrics.holwyn.zemvarsys.internal
  pool_size: 32

# Flaglight Rollouts — Approvals

Quick version for on-call: any rollout touching more than 5% of traffic needs an approval in Flaglight before the ramp continues. Kill switches don't need approval — just flip them and note it in the incident channel. Scheduled ramps pause automatically if error budget burns hot. If you're stuck at 2 a.m. with a pending approval, there's one person authorized to override, and that's the approver below.

account owner for tagep-bafof: Norael Gilax Juleth